In this tutorial I show you how to make your very own faux bangs hair piece, and how to apply it in less than 10 minutes! NO HEAT! NO TEASING! NO DAMAGE! And do it with almost ANY HAIR LENGTH!

For this tutorial you will need;

1 x Small Hair Donut - As close to your hair colour as possible

1 x Hair Weft matching your hair colour - preferably human hair

Hair Weave Thread / Fishing line / Cotton Thread - close to the hair colour

Scissors

Bobby Pins - min. 6-8 pins

Strong Hold Hairspray (But not so strong it will snap your hair)

Brush / Teasing Comb
